What are Pound-force square Foot and Inch Mercury 60 Degree Fahrenheit

Definition of Pound-force square Foot

Pound-force per square foot (psf) is a unit of pressure or stress. It represents the force of one pound-force applied to an area of one square foot. In other words, it measures how much load is distributed over a square foot of area.

Definition of Inch Mercury 60 Degree Fahrenheit

Inch of Mercury at 60 degrees Fahrenheit (inHg at 60°F) is a unit of pressure. It is defined as the pressure exerted by a column of mercury one inch high at the temperature of 60°F on an area of one square inch.

Q2: Why do we use the temperature 60°F in conversions?
A2: The value at 60°F provides a standard for comparing pressure measurements at a common temperature.
